Are You Controlling Your Drug Use?
Drugs are psychoactive, so they affect the central nervous system and brain function. Substance use can change the way someone behaves, feels, and perceives the world around them. Drug use can cause unpredictability and a decay in mental and physical health.
Illicit and prescription drugs are often used as a coping mechanism, or an attempt to ‘escape’ from the real world. Over extended periods of time, substance misuse can cause long-term damage, which can lead to serious consequences, such as brain damage, depression, anxiety, cardiovascular difficulties, and even death.

When a person is facing a problem with drugs, they will often end up using drugs longer or more than they intended, finding it difficult to cut back or cease use completely. Spending more and more time using, scoring drugs, or recovering short term from drug use, in addition to persistent cravings, eventually causes drug use to become unmanageable.
As addiction to a substance continues and progresses, the result if typically to fail in aspects of daily life, like work, eduction, or maintaining a home or relationships.
Since the disease of addiction is chronic and progressive, it can become uncontrollable. You will experience unique challenges from substance abuse disorders, with different symptoms and experiences based on your own progression of the disease.
